CONSTRUCTION IS STARTING ON THE WHITE STREET JAIL
The city has hired a contractor to dismantle the two jails on White, with work to start in March.

THE FIRMDALE HOTEL ON WARREN IS COMING ALONG
The construction schedule has them adding about a floor a week to what will be an 11-story hotel to match its Soho sibling, the Crosby.
